Regression Analysis of Divorce Rate - U.S. 1920-1996
Variables
DIVMF - divorces per 1,000 married women 15 years old and over
FLFPRT - female labor force participation as % women 16 years old
and over
MARUMF - marriages per 1,000 unmarried women 15 years old and over
BRTW1544 - births per 1,000 women aged 15-44
Note: UNEMP (unemployment rate) and MILPERK (military personnel
on active duty per 1,000 population) were not significant and dropped from
the regression
